2307882 1 BOARD Currently known board is made up with cores of timber
sheet or chipboard which have a limited life. It is used for a very specific purpose, for example appearance.
The applicant has developed a board of compound material, of the sandwich type, consisting of differentiated layers with the core different from the facing, providing a surface appearance of natural timber and a number of high performance features making it suitable for a very wide range of applications in construction, building, domestic fittings, decoration, etc. and providing it with optimum aging and durability.
According to this invention there is provided board, having a frontface and backface which comprises two sheets of laminated timber with a thickness of between 0.4 and 1.5 nim., and treated with a high dry extract phenolic resin, and having between them a core consisting of sheets of high substance absorbent cellulose sheets impregnated with phenolic resin, and on the timber sheet of the frontface an absorbent cellulose translucent/transparent film impregnated with polymerizing resins.
Its surfaces have a wide range of finishes in natural timbers and in different shades.
It is possible to offer various types of designs for the finishes.
It should be stressed that its good characteristics, both surface (waterproof, resistant to abrasion, cracking, UVA rays etc.) and those of the whole of the sandwich (physicochemical, mechanical, structural, etc.) make it a material which is highly suitable for use in the external environment (it is resistant to rain, ice, snow and sun, etc.).
In order to gain a better understanding of the present invention, a preferential form of the invention, susceptible of incidental changes which do not detract from its basis, is shown 2 in the drawings, in which:- Figure 1 is a sectional view of a board in accordance with the invention, and Figure 2 is a cutaway and exploded view of a practical realisation of the board with the different layers separated from one another to provide greater clarity.
Referring to the drawings a board 1 incorporates two sheets of timber mj, M2 laminated into a panel with a thickness e of each sheet of between 0.4 and 1.5 mm., treatedimpregnated with an alcohol-based high dry-extract >50% phenol-forTnaldehyde resin.
Other conditions for the timber sheets mj,M2are conventional such as stability, degree of humidity and the unrolling process.
If fire resistance of the board 1 is desired, the sheets m,,M2are treated by immersion in fire-proofing salts (arnmonium-phosphate) before treating with the phenol-formaldehyde resins mentioned above.
The board 1 has a face C, which is visible and a backfaceC2which may or may not be visible.
A group f of various films or laminates f,, f2, f3 are applied to the timber sheet m I, these being absorbent and lucent or parent cellulose sheets so that the user u can see, from the outside, the grain of the timber sheet m, and, where appropriate, that of the back surface sheet C2 can be similarly applied as will be described.
Some sheets f,, f2 have an aesthetic function and therefore they are impregnated with phenolic resins or other equivalent polymerizing resins together with the desired pigment, from absolute transparency to a given colour, with the corresponding transition zones, for 3 example, if it were wished to see the colour of the sheetM2, filMS fl, f2would be used with a transparent (colourless) pigment and, if an intermediate shade were required, a transparent film f, and another film f2pigmented with colour could be used, and so on in succession.
Other film sheets such as f3may have a utility ftmction and therefore the resins and the fillers may be different (silicon, heat-proofing, etc.., for example).
If the board 1 is intended to withstand abrasion, the film f, is impregnated with melamine and silicon; if it is intended that the colours should not degrade under the action of UVA rays, an acrylic resin is used in impregnating the film fi.
The core a consists of packages kI, k2... K of high-substance cellulose absorbent sheets, for example 190 gr/M2 at origin, impregnated with phenolic resin. These sheets are known as kraft board.
Packages kI, k2... K consist, as an example, of ten sheets (the number of "packages" and sheets/package depends on the final thickness for the core and the desired degree of uniformity) placed alternately with angular variations between the packages so that the cellulose fibres of the core a as a whole are multi-directional.
The backfaceC2consists of a group f of films f 1 f2, f3which can be made up in the same way as the films f,, f2, f3of face C, or in a similar manner, as has been explained, or in the case when the backfaceC2 is intended to be glued, fixed or applied to the floor, partition or wall, at least one sheet f l of the kraft type, out of those mentioned above as being used for the core a, is placed on the timber sheetM2.
Face C, and backfaceC2 can have designs or embossed patterns. This is achieved by means of moulds, with the design to be printed, placed between the board manufacturing 4 press plate and the board 1.
Preferably two or three films f,, f2, f3 are used on the face C,.
The conditions for pressing the board 1 with the degrees of humidity, temperatures and press time can be conventional.
The board 1 is cut into sections of a size and shape meeting the needs of the user and in accordance with the intended application.

Claims (8)

1. - Board, having a frontface and backface which comprises a) two sheets of laminated timber with a thickness of between 0.4 and 1.5 mm., and treated with a high dry extract phenolic resin, and having between them b) a core consisting of sheets of high-substance absorbent cellulose sheets impregnated with phenolic resin, and c) on the timber sheet of the frontface an absorbent cellulose translucent/transparent film impregnated with polymerizing resins.
2. - Board, in accordance with claim 1 wherein sheets in the core are placed alternately with angular variations between one another.
3. - Board, in accordance with claims 1 or 2 wherein two or more of the said films are provided and at least one of the films has a pigmented filler.
4. - Board, in accordance with any of claims 1, 2 or 3 wherein the backface has applied to it a film or films similar to those of the frontface.
5. - Board, in accordance with any one of claims 1-3 wherein the backface consists of at least one layer of high-substance absorbent sheet impregnated with phenolic resin.
6. - Board, in accordance with any one of claims 1-4 wherein one of the films has silicon as filler and melamine as resin.
7. - Board, in accordance with any one of claims 1-4 wherein one of the films is c 6 impregnated with an acrylic resin.
8. - Board, in accordance with any one of the preceding claims wherein the external surface has an embossed design.
